Re:I don't get the flipbook working in article 11 Years, 2 Months ago Karma: 0
You still need to choose a module position even if you don't want it to show in a module. Doesn't matter what position.
Scroll down to menu assignment. Choose "only on selected pages". Click on each menu tab and choose "clear selections". Next click on the menu your article is listed under. Click the checkbox for the article you put your plugin code in on so that it is the only page the module will show up on.
